The Enterprise Development and Operations (EDO) department of WorkSafeBC is looking for a highly motivated, dynamic, innovative **Co-op Student, Technical Writer** to join our Cloud Services team, to help us strive towards our vision.

This is an eight-month temporary opportunity beginning in May 2024.

**Where you’ll work**

At WorkSafeBC, we offer a **hybrid work model** that combines the convenience of working remotely with the dynamism of working in one of our offices, based on the operational needs of the position.

In this role, you will work primarily from our
with some flexibility to work from your home in B.C.

What you'll do
- Create and maintain documentation and repositories about Terraform processes to assist the cloud system engineering team
- Develop wikis in Microsoft Azure to help users to understand what we’re building and how components come into play
- Hands-on involvement in innovative infrastructure as code (IaC) in a complex cloud environment
- Learn Agile methodology and participate in team activities such as daily stand-ups, backlog grooming, sprint planning, and team retrospectives

**Who are we?**

At WorkSafeBC, we promote safe and healthy workplaces across British Columbia. We partner with workers and employers to save lives and prevent injury, disease, and disability. When work-related injuries and diseases occur, we provide compensation and support injured workers in their recovery, rehabilitation, and safe return to work. We’re honoured to serve the 2.49 million workers and 263,000 registered employers in our province.
